I picked up a few bottles after sampling this wine while visiting vineyards in Prince Edward County. Flavours of lemons and pears with lingering hints of caramel on the finish. Tasted December 2012.
This Pinot Gris has that tell-tale blush of pink in the glass with aromas of lemon, tea, roses, and green apple on the nose. At 11.5% alcohol, this is a very light wine. The palate is crisp and citrusy with a moderately long finish; an unusual example of a Pinot Gris, that proves to be intriguing.
